Abstract
A UWB bow-tie antenna, designed to work in the VHF -UHF band, is realized by a novel implementation of tapered inductive loading. The antenna with the proposed loading profile has been manufactured as a printed antenna on an FR4 material. It exhibits a fractional bandwidth of over 90% with dimensions of only 20×20 cm for a center frequency of 450 MHz. Despite its relatively small size, the proposed antenna works with very high efficiency, as the proposed loading scheme introduces no ohmic loss. In principle, it can be applied to other frequency bands as well, by scaling the antenna dimensions up or down according to the desired center frequency. Additionally, resistive loading such as microwave absorbers can be added when a larger bandwidth is needed.
